Description The U.S. Navy destroyer tender USS Shenandoah (AD-26) off Italy, July 1973. Since her construction, she had had additional superstructures installed forward and aft. The Klondike-class destroyer tenders were a U.S. Navy adaptation of the Maritime Commission's C3 fast cargo ship design.
